The file is detected as malicious by ClamAV with the signature Pdf.Exploit.Agent-22604. Static analysis revealed embedded JavaScript within a PDF structure, specifically an Optional Content Group with an action trigger. This suggests the file is designed to exploit a PDF vulnerability, likely to download and execute a second-stage payload. The exact nature of the payload is not discernible from the provided evidence, hence the family is unknown.

  • Optional Content Group with action trigger low PDF_OPTIONAL_CONTENT
    Optional Content Group (layer) co-occurs with an action trigger — content can be selectively hidden from viewers or scanners while the action still fires on open
